AT91RM3400-DK Atmel, AT91RM3400-DK Datasheet - Page 409

KIT DEV FOR AT91RM3400

AT91RM3400-DK

Manufacturer Part Number
AT91RM3400-DK
Description
KIT DEV FOR AT91RM3400
Manufacturer
Atmel
Series
AT91SAM Smart ARMr
Type
MCUr
Datasheets

Specifications of AT91RM3400-DK

Contents
Evaluation Board, Software and Documentation
Processor To Be Evaluated
AT91RM3400
Data Bus Width
32 bit
Interface Type
RS-232, USB
For Use With/related Products
AT91RM3400
Lead Free Status / RoHS Status
Contains lead / RoHS non-compliant
Status IN Transfer
1790A–ATARM–11/03
Once a control request has been processed, the device returns a status to the host. This is a
zero length Data IN transaction.
1. The microcontroller waits for TXPKTRDY in the USB_CSRx endpoint’s register to be
2. Without writing anything to the USB_FDRx endpoint’s register, the microcontroller sets
3. This packet is acknowledged by the host and TXPKTRDY is set in the USB_CSRx end-
Figure 172. Data Out Followed by Status IN Transfer.
USB Bus
Packets
RX_DATA_BKO
(USB_CSRx)
TXPKTRDY
(USB_CSRx)
cleared. (At this step, TXPKTRDY must be cleared because the previous transaction
was a setup transaction or a Data OUT transaction.)
TXPKTRDY. The USB device generates a Data IN packet using DATA1 PID.
point’s register.
Host Sends the Last
Data Payload to the Device
PID
Data OUT
Set by USB Device
Set by Firmware
Data OUT
NAK
PID
Device Sends a Status IN
to the Host
Interrupt Pending
Data IN
PID
Cleared by Firmware
PID
ACK
AT91RM3400
Cleared by USB Device
409

Related parts for AT91RM3400-DK